The 26th Annual We Believe in Children 5K Run & Health Fair is a family-friendly event open to all walkers and runners who want to support public education and stronger communities in Escambia County.  In January 2012, over 600 runners and walkers joined the Foundation in support of public education.  Funds raised from the We Believe in Children 5K are used to support Foundation programs such as Grants for Excellence teacher grants for innovative classroom projects, Take Stock in Children, which provides mentors and college scholarships to students from low-income families, and additional educational initiatives not funded by tax dollars.
The accompanying Health Fair, organized by the Foundation and the ECCPTA, includes complimentary samples, demonstrations, entertainment, educational opportunities, and more!
